Output aebc21fd9ec00b620913b888758fd9addec268e3e5cf6f2d3c8f5f1ec57a3a30:0

value
1001083
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7d374eef55934e487bbb53b2ccf7495dc5de4801 OP_EQUAL
address
3D76eQvmYQQ6dSChHbp9GzuCEnkyEwhhtw
transaction
aebc21fd9ec00b620913b888758fd9addec268e3e5cf6f2d3c8f5f1ec57a3a30
confirmations
390593
spent
true